Job Overview:
We are looking for a skilled Software Test Engineer / QA Engineer to join our team. The ideal candidate will have hands-on experience in software testing, test automation, and quality assurance for web, mobile, and desktop applications.
Key Responsibilities:
- Design and maintain comprehensive test plans for software versions and solutions
- Plan, organize, and execute testing for websites, mobile apps, and desktop applications
- Review specifications, derive test cases, and document test results
- Analyze test outcomes to identify defects and areas of improvement
- Perform root cause analysis and ensure high product quality
- Develop, maintain, and enhance automated test scripts
- Collaborate with development teams to improve software quality and testing processes
- Follow structured and methodical testing approaches
Required Skills & Qualifications:
- Minimum 3+ years of experience in software testing and quality assurance
- Hands-on experience in test automation and test planning
- Strong knowledge of C# and .NET technologies
- Basic knowledge of SQL
- Experience with BDD testing methodologies
- Familiarity with Git or TFS for source control
- Knowledge of unit testing is an advantage
- Strong analytical and problem-solving skills
- Self-motivated, detail-oriented, and a good team player
- Fluent German (C1 level or above) and good English communication skills
